High school preparation for these programs should include two years of algebra, one year of geometry, one-half year of trigonometry, one year of chemistry, and one year of physics. Some experience in computer programming is valuable.
Complete high school transcript and proof of high school graduation with Minimum 2.5 GPA. TOEFL iBT Total Score 61, or IELTS Overall Score 6.0. SAT score of 550 in Evidence Based Reading and Writing section, ACT English Score 22, Financial Affidavit Form, proof of finances, and passport copy, SAT and ACT scores are not required, but they may be helpful.
You can work in fields like: Aerospace, Computer Programming, Government Research, Observatories, Planetariums and Museums, Teaching
